The IALA International System: A Universal Language at Sea

The most widely used reference is the IALA system, created to harmonize signaling and ensure that buoys and lights "speak" the same way in many parts of the world. The planet is divided into two areas, Region A and Region B, and the most notable difference concerns the lateral signals: in Region A, when entering a port from the sea, green remains on the starboard side and red on the port side, while in Region B the colors are reversed.

Types of Maritime Signals: Shapes, Colors, and Meanings

The different categories are recognized by colors, shapes, and markers; when darkness falls, however, nautical light signals come into play. Knowing what you're looking at makes all the difference, especially in narrow passages, where taking the wrong side means ending up outside the channel.

Lateral Signals: The Guide to Ports and Canals

The laterals delimit a channel: entering Region A, the greens are to starboard and the reds to port. The shapes help: conical to starboard and cylindrical (barrel-shaped) to port, with sights consistent with the silhouette.

Cardinal Signs: Directions for Avoiding Danger

Cardinals indicate where the good water is relative to a danger: for example, with a North Cardinal, you pass north of the signal. You can recognize them by their yellow and black colors and the two black cones at the top, oriented differently depending on the quadrant.

Isolated danger signs: Beware of underwater obstacles

They indicate a "single" obstacle, which can be avoided from all sides, such as a rock or a small shoal. They can be recognised by the black colour with a red band and by the two overlapping black spheres; at night, if luminous, they use a group of two white flashes (Fl(2)).

Safe Water Signs: The Green Light for Navigation

They signal safe water in all directions, often along the channel axis or near a landing. They have vertical red and white stripes, a red sphere as a topmark, and a white light, typically isophase, occulting, or with a long flash every 10 seconds.

Special signals: specific information and dedicated areas

Special signals are yellow and mark specific areas or structures, such as cables, pipelines, or designated areas. Here, the nautical chart becomes the true guide, because without consulting it, you can't exactly understand what you're demarcating.

The lighthouses: the bright eyes of the coast

lighthouse

A lighthouse is recognized and “read” as one would read a signature, and is very useful when working with night-time nautical signals.

Headlight Characteristics: How to Recognize a Headlight in the Dark

Each lighthouse has a light characteristic (rhythm and sequence) that makes it identifiable, and the maps also contain data such as elevation and range.

The range of a lighthouse: the importance of sighting distance

The nominal range is the one declared under standard visibility conditions, while the geographic range also depends on the curvature of the Earth and the altitudes involved. Practical example: the higher the observer is (flybridge, deckhouse, or even just standing versus sitting), the wider the horizon and the further the lighthouse can be seen.

Types of lights and international acronyms

Common acronyms appear on maps such as F (steady), Fl (flashing), Oc (occulting), Iso (isophase), L Fl (long flash), and often Q/VQ for the very rapid rhythms typical of certain signalling.

Not just lights: daytime and acoustic signals

During the day, shapes and contrasts matter, and in fog or heavy rain, sounds also come into play.

Daytime signals: recognizability by sight

Topmarks are the "shapes on top" that quickly confirm the type of buoy you're facing: cones for cardinals, spheres for safe waters or isolated danger, and so on. Colors and shapes remain a concrete aid even when the lights aren't visible.

Acoustic signals: the navigator's ear in the fog

Bells, horns, and sound signals help you understand the presence of a signal or obstacle even without visual contact, and complete the picture when the eye loses details. This is the classic scenario where a "clean" route arises from the union of sight, hearing, and paper.

FAQ

What are nautical signals?

We're talking about the actual road signs of the sea, made up of lights, colored buoys, geometric shapes, and sometimes acoustic signals. They help the helmsman understand where to go, keeping a safe distance from shoals and underwater obstacles. Without these physical landmarks, orienting oneself near the coast or entering a port would become a very risky guesswork.

What are the main categories of nautical signals?

The signals are divided into a few families to avoid confusion on board. We find the lateral signals that mark the edges of navigable channels, much like the lanes of a road. Then there are the cardinal signals, which tell you which cardinal point to pass to avoid an obstacle, and the isolated danger signals placed directly above a solitary rock. Rounding out the group are the safe water signals, which give the green light in all directions, and the special yellow signals used to delimit specific areas such as underwater pipelines or marine protected areas.
